The Navy Men’s Lightweight Rowing team returned to the Oak Ridge during 9-15 March for their annual spring break regatta.  Our Chapter hosted the 1/C midshipmen and coaches for lunch on Wednesday 13 March at Calhoun’s in Oak Ridge. This event also served as our Chapter meeting for March. Ralph Schindler and Tom Feaster represented the Class of 1974 as the Link in the Chain class for the Class of 2024 and presented the Chapter’s 2024 CAPT Bill Francy Memorial Award to Midshipman 1/C Kelly V. Bye ’24 for “exemplifying the drive, determination, and perseverance to better herself and the USNA Lightweight Crew program,” as selected by the coaches. MIDN Bye is a coxswain on the team. She is a Bowman Scholar and will begin nuclear power and submarine training after graduation.

5. CAPT Walter H. Allman III USN ’97 has been selected as the 90th Commandant of Midshipmen. He will relieve Colonel James P. McDonough USMC ’89, who served three years as Commandant of Midshipmen.
